Q: Is 336,228 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 336,228 is not a prime number.

Why is 336,228 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 336228 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 12 28,019 56,038 84,057 112,076 168,114 and 336,228, with no remainder.

Since 336,228 cannot be divided by just 1 and 336,228, it is not a prime number.
